Highlands region is a region of the Republic of the Congo.
To know
It is the region that is geographically located at the highest altitude and is home to popular wildlife reserves.
Geographical notes
The region is located in the central part of the country and is bordered to the north by the Cuvette region, to the east by the Democratic Republic of Congo, to the south with the Pool region, to the west with the Gabon and the Lékoumou region and to the north-west with the Cuvette-West region.
Territories and tourist destinations
Urban centers
- Djambala - Capital of the region located near the Wildlife reserve of Léfini.
Other destinations
- Wildlife reserve of Léfini - The most famous reserve in the country bordering on the north Lesio Louna Gorilla Reserve.
- Lesio Louna Gorilla Reserve - A park located north of Brazzaville and dedicated to the protection of the gorillas of the Congo.
